Manohar Parrikar to remain Goa CM, changes in cabinet soon, says Amit Shah

New Delhi:

Manohar Parrikar will remain as Goa’s Chief Minister and there will soon be changes in his council of ministers, said BJP president Amit Shah on Sunday.

Shah said on Twitter that the decision was taken after discussions with the BJP’s “core team”.

Parrikar is undergoing treatment for pancreatic ailment at the All India Institute of Medical Sciences (AIIMS) in News Delhi. He is admitted in the old private ward under the supervision of Pramod Garg from the Department of Gastroenterology. 

Parrikar, 62, was flown to the national capital owing to his declining health. He had returned from the US in the first week of September, days after which he was admitted to a hospital at Candolim in north Goa. Earlier this year, he had undergone a three-month-long treatment in the US.
